Architectural design and construction services for specialized facilities
GMA is a 11–50-person architecture firm based in St. Louis focused on design-build and construction administration. The tech stack is almost entirely Autodesk—Revit, AutoCAD, Navisworks, Forma—with SketchUp and visualization tools (Lumion, Enscape) layered on top. Active projects cluster around BIM standardization and Revit customization, and the same pain points (expanding BIM standards, maintaining BIM libraries, Revit efficiency) appear twice in their challenge list, signaling that BIM maturity is a live organizational bottleneck they're actively working to solve.
GMA provides architectural services including design, project management, master planning, interior design, space planning, construction administration, and historic renovation. The firm specializes in complex facility types: temperature-controlled buildings, high-hazard storage, multi-family housing, entertainment venues, and flight training facilities. Work follows a collaborative design-build model, combining creative design with cost and functional fit. The team is design-heavy (3 design roles actively hiring), with supporting construction and engineering staff, reflecting a practice rooted in front-end concept and detailed design delivery rather than project management alone.
Primary tools are Revit, AutoCAD, Navisworks, and Autodesk Forma. Visualization is handled by SketchUp, Lumion, and Enscape. Technical backend includes DynamoDB, C#, and .NET Framework.
Specializations include temperature-controlled facilities, high-hazard storage, multi-family housing, entertainment venues, flight training facilities, historic renovations, and commercial laundries.
